초록
Background/Objectives: WAVE is the core technology of the research including smart car and autonomous driving. In this paper, we designed WAVE software architecture, and developed WAVE management functions. Methods/Statistical analysis: IEEE 1609 Standard provides guideline about functions that are necessary for WAVE service. WAVE is designed on IEEE 802.11p WLAN, with multi-channel operation. But it has been mentioned that the area of implementation is left to the developer's discretion. In order to support WAVE service, we must consider the structure of interworking between other layers as well as implementation of these capabilities. Findings: For development of WAVE SW, we suggest main structure based on layer-queue. In WAVE standard, MAC layer has a transmit queue corresponding to the channel identifier and priority. However, there is not mentioned about an intermediate layer structure for transmission data and management packets. Because of bypassing of packets in intermediate layer, workload has been concentrated into high layer or MAC layer. Along with suggested layer-queue, we separate a module independently to handle inbound and outbound higher layer data along. Improvements/Applications: The processing by layer-queue can be distributed the workload and delay of MAC SW.
